What are the features of Monopolistic Competition?
Expert
The important features or assumptions of monopolistic competition are as follows:
a. There are huge numbers of sellers or producers
b. This deals along with differentiated products.
c. There are free exit and entry of firms to the markets.
d. The selling cost finds the demand for the products.
e. Here is no association of firms
f. Here is no price competition.
g. Here is lack of knowledge of the market.
